当前位置: 首页 > news >正文

做新闻网站需要什么证件/it培训机构哪个好一点

做新闻网站需要什么证件,it培训机构哪个好一点,广东省自然资源厅地址电话,顺德大良网站建设效果展示 这篇博文在《鸿蒙:从0到“Hello Harmony”》基础上实现两个Page页面跳转 1.构建第一个页面 第一个页面就是“Hello Harmony”,把文件名和显示内容都改一下,改成“FirstPage”,再添加一个“Next”按钮。 Entry Compone…

效果展示

这篇博文在《鸿蒙:从0到“Hello Harmony”》基础上实现两个Page页面跳转

1.构建第一个页面

第一个页面就是“Hello Harmony”,把文件名和显示内容都改一下,改成“FirstPage”,再添加一个“Next”按钮。

@Entry
@Component
struct FristPage {@State message1: string = "FirstPage"@State message2: string = 'Next'build() {Row() {Column() {Text(this.message1).fontSize(30).fontWeight(FontWeight.Bold).height("10%").margin({top: 0})Button(this.message2).fontSize(30).fontWeight(FontWeight.Bold).height('5%').type(ButtonType.Capsule).margin({top: 30}).backgroundColor("#0D9FFB").width('50%').height('5%')}.width('100%')}.height('100%')}
}

在编辑窗口右上角的侧边工具栏,点击Previewer,打开预览器。第一个页面效果如下图所示:

2.构建第二个页面

1.在“entry > src > main > ets > pages”目录下,新建SecondPage.ets

同样,实现一个文本和一个Button按钮

@Entry
@Component
struct SecondPage {@State message1: string = 'SecondPage'@State message2: string = 'Back'build() {Row() {Column() {Text(this.message1).fontSize(30).fontWeight(FontWeight.Bold)Button(this.message2).fontSize(30).fontWeight(FontWeight.Bold).height('5%').type(ButtonType.Capsule).margin({top: 30}).backgroundColor("#0D9FFB").width('50%').height('5%')}.width('100%')}.height('100%')}
}

Previewer效果:

3.配置路由

配置第二个页面的路由。

在“Project”窗口,打开“entry > src > main > resources > base > profile”,

main_pages.json文件中的“src”下配置第二个页面的路由“pages/second”

代码如下:

{"src": ["pages/FirstPage","pages/SecondPage"]
}

4.实现页面跳转

​页面间的导航可以通过页面路由router来实现。

页面路由router根据页面url找到目标页面,从而实现跳转。

使用页面路由需要导入router模块。

(1).第一个页面跳转到第二个页面

在第一个页面中,跳转按钮绑定onClick事件,点击按钮时跳转到第二页。

FirstPage.ets”文件的代码如下:

// @ohos.router模块功能从API version 8开始支持,请使用对应匹配的SDK
import router from '@ohos.router';@Entry
@Component
struct FristPage {@State message1: string = "FirstPage"@State message2: string = 'Next'build() {Row() {Column() {Text(this.message1).fontSize(30).fontWeight(FontWeight.Bold).height("10%").margin({top: 0})Button(this.message2).fontSize(30).fontWeight(FontWeight.Bold).height('5%').type(ButtonType.Capsule).margin({top: 30}).backgroundColor("#0D9FFB").width('50%').height('5%').onClick(() => {console.info(`Succeeded in clicking the 'Next' button.`)try {router.pushUrl({ url: 'pages/SecondPage' })console.info('Succeeded in jumping to the second page.')} catch (err) {console.error(`Failed to jump to the second page.Code is ${err.code}, message is ${err.message}`)}})}.width('100%')}.height('100%')}
}

(1).第二个页面跳转到第一个页面

在第二个页面中,返回按钮绑定onClick事件,点击按钮时返回到第一页。

“SecondPage.ets”文件的示例如下:

import router from '@ohos.router';@Entry
@Component
struct SecondPage {@State message1: string = 'SecondPage'@State message2: string = 'Back'build() {Row() {Column() {Text(this.message1).fontSize(30).fontWeight(FontWeight.Bold)Button(this.message2).fontSize(30).fontWeight(FontWeight.Bold).height('5%').type(ButtonType.Capsule).margin({top: 30}).backgroundColor("#0D9FFB").width('50%').height('5%').onClick(() => {console.info(`Succeeded in clicking the 'Next' button.`)try {router.pushUrl({ url: 'pages/FirstPage' })console.info('Succeeded in jumping to the second page.')} catch (err) {console.error(`Failed to jump to the second page.Code is ${err.code}, message is ${err.message}`)}})}.width('100%')}.height('100%')}
}

5.实现效果

如开头展示

http://www.bjxfkj.com.cn/article/83.html

相关文章:

  • 网站源码 正在建设中/如何用模板建站
  • 响应式网站好不好/google浏览器网页版
  • 工会 网站 建设/济南网站seo优化
  • 发布建设网站/营销策划主要做些什么
  • 网站开发算软件开发吗/如何做网站推广广告
  • phpcms 网站访问统计/栾城seo整站排名
  • 做招商加盟网站/开网店怎么开 新手无货源
  • 手机定制软件/搜索优化的培训免费咨询
  • seo优化前景/seo顾问是干什么
  • 江苏今天最新疫情公布/河南seo网站多少钱
  • 天眼查 个人查询/百度seo发帖推广
  • 石家庄新闻综合频道节目回看/网店关键词怎么优化
  • 陕西省建设厅网站安全员报名/廊坊关键词快速排名
  • 元氏县城有做网站广告的吗/seo优化推广多少钱
  • 电脑网站设计制作/热搜榜排名今日第一
  • 珠海网站建设多少钱/我赢网客服系统
  • 费用网站建设/保定关键词排名推广
  • 怎么查看网站开发人/网站排名费用
  • 百度怎样做网站排名往前/郑州外语网站建站优化
  • 私密浏览器免费版在线看视频/济南seo全网营销
  • 实木复合门网站建设价格/广告营销推广方案
  • 网站开发外包公司合同/广告服务平台
  • 帮人做网站收多少钱/北京网聘咨询有限公司
  • 做网站卖东西/百度官网网站
  • 毕节建设网站/电商详情页模板免费下载
  • 苏州做视频网站广告公司/英语培训机构
  • 济南政府网站建设/seo推广网址
  • 网站防止挂马应该怎么做/seo技巧课程
  • 用dw做的网站怎样弄上网上/新的数据新闻
  • 张家界建设企业网站/帮忙推广的平台